On Wed, Mar 29, 2006 at 01:22:09PM +0200, Erik Ã…ldstedt Sund wrote:
> eth0      Link encap:Ethernet  HWaddr 00:0E:A6:B1:61:CC
>           inet addr:169.254.191.118  Bcast:0.0.0.0  Mask:255.255.0.0
>           inet6 addr: fe80::20e:a6ff:feb1:61cc/64 Scope:Link
...
> 2: eth0: <BROADCAST,MULTICAST,UP> mtu 1500 qdisc pfifo_fast qlen 1000
>     link/ether 00:0e:a6:b1:61:cc brd ff:ff:ff:ff:ff:ff
>     inet 169.254.191.118/16 scope link eth0
>     inet 192.168.1.28/24 brd 192.168.1.255 scope global eth0

Thats what I thought, ifconfig only supports/shows named aliases for ipv4. I
wonder why the kernel does not return the global scope address instead of
the link local one, but I guess kernel folks wont fix that.

ifconfig needs a netdev rewrite to support this.
